i have a question concerning the Pressure Value (Pressure outlet) and Reference Pressure (Physics - Continua).

If the Reference Pressure in Physics is set to 1 bar, and the Pressure (Physic Values - Pressure Outlet) is set to 0 bar, do i have a real Pressure of 1 bar at Pressure Outlet?

I want to make shure, having the same Pressure at my Pressure Outlet as at the Enviroment.

when you put 0bar in outlet it means that the pressure difference before and after the outlet is zero.
